This study evaluated the effects caused by <em>Spathodea campanulata</em> nectar extracts on the maize weevil <em>Sitophilus zeamais</em> to the preference test and mortality was used completely randomized design with 10 replications and treatments solutions of 0, 5, 10, 30 to 50% nectar under study. He noted that the preference index was lower in the first 3 hours of evaluation and the highest concentration of extract (50%), resulting in a possible repellent effect, but with the potential loss in subsequent evaluations. Already mortality was increased from the concentration of 30%, but the number of dead insects was low, indicating low efficiency. However, the percentage of perforated grains was reduced at the highest concentration and decreasing interfering insect feeding.</p>}, number={5}, journal={Scientific Electronic Archives}, author={Pascutti, T.
